The VDI 2566 regulations also suggests the mass per unit area that the walls of the building must have depending on the use of the rooms. Since the noise usually found inside rooms, without additional measures, is around 50 [dB] the remaining abatement must be achieved with structural insulation systems. Assessment criteria The appendix to standard UNI 11367 contains the correct methods for recording and evaluating the results of the tests; it is required that these evaluations be carried out by a competent acoustics technician who is responsible for the overall evaluation of the characteristics of the entire building for all the stresses mentioned above. Final considerations For all of the above, it is evident that the installer and maintainer of a lift system can certainly intervene at the source by purchasing good quality equipment, installing it correctly and providing regular and good registration and maintenance. The operating noise of the equipment at the source is certainly much higher than the 35 dB that must be perceived inside the building, so it becomes of fundamental importance to abate the noise that is obtained with the correct evaluation and construction of the building structures, floors and walls, especially supported by any panelling or even furnishing of the rooms. This is a very complex subject and is intended for acoustics specialists who must evaluate all aspects to which a building has to respond as a result of the various stresses it receives, of which the lift system, which has discontinuous operation, is only one part. The best result can only be achieved through close collaboration between environment design and lift system design, with a preliminary assessment of the foreseeable impact and the definition of all useful construction measures to minimise the need for further local intervention.
